Solingen’s Hanukkah Festival of Lights Unites Community on December 15, 2024

Solingen, the local Jewish community, and Schwertstraße Gymnasium are hosting the traditional Hanukkah Festival of Lights on Monday, December 15, 2024. The event begins at 5:00 PM and invites everyone to join in celebration, remembrance, and community spirit. Attendees can expect music, performances, and a shared moment of reflection at a historic site in the city.

The festival will open at the Schwertstraße Gymnasium auditorium with a lively programme. The school choir will perform, accompanied by musicians Wolfgang Kläsener and André Enthöfer. Students will also take the stage, followed by a dance presentation.

The Hanukkah Festival of Lights brings music, history, and community to Solingen on December 15, 2024. Open to all, the evening combines celebration with reflection, offering a chance to honour tradition and unity. Traditional treats, performances, and the candle-lighting ceremony will mark the occasion.
